‘Bandhkam Kamgar Safety Kit Yojana’ to provide free safety kits to registered construction workers

The Maharashtra government has launched the ‘Bandhkam Kamgar Safety Kit Yojana’ to provide free safety kits to registered construction workers. This initiative aims to ensure the safety and well-being of laborers working in high-risk environments.

🎯 Objective of the Scheme

The scheme aims to reduce workplace accidents at construction sites by equipping laborers with essential safety gear. Workers in this sector often face life-threatening conditions, and this kit is intended to protect their health and lives.

✅ Eligibility Criteria

  • Must be a registered worker with the Maharashtra Building and Other Construction Workers Welfare Board
  • Must hold a valid smart card issued by the board
  • Should be an active member at the time of application

🎁 What’s Included in the Safety Kit?

  1. Safety harness belt
  2. Safety shoes
  3. Ear plugs
  4. Mask
  5. Reflective jacket
  6. Helmet
  7. Safety gloves
  8. Safety goggles
  9. Mosquito net
  10. Water bottle
  11. Steel tiffin box
  12. Solar torch
  13. Travel kit bag

📝 How to Apply?

  1. Check your registration status on mahabocw.in
  2. Visit the nearest Taluka Worker Facilitation Center
  3. Carry your valid smart card and identity proof
  4. Once eligibility is confirmed, the kit will be issued for free
